Restart at Premier League, after the break for the national, with the Liverpool-Arsenal, on Saturday afternoon (20/11, 19:30), to stand out from its program 12th race. On the one hand, the “reds”, who come from two consecutive championship games without a win, and on the other hand, the promoted “gunners” of eleven consecutive matches without defeat.
In a turn, where they are expected to perform the debut the two coaches, the Steven Gerrard and Dean Smith with Aston Villa and Norwich, respectively. On the contrary, that of Eddie Howe with the Newcastle will be delayed, as the 43-year-old technician tested positive for the coronavirus.
From there, champions Chelsea face Leicester at the “King Power Stadium”, in the match that opens the curtain of the match on Saturday at noon, while Manchester City welcomes Everton on Sunday (21/11, 16:00). Away tests with Wolves and Watford for West Ham and Manchester United, respectively.
